Romania (the Borrower) will implement the Strengthening Foundations for Improved Justice Service Delivery (P178599), with the involvement of the Ministry of Justice through the Department for Implementation of Externally Financed Projects (DIEFP), as set out in the Loan Agreement. The International Bank for Reconstruction and Development (the Bank) has agreed to provide financing for the Project, as set out in the referred agreement. 2. The Borrower, through MoJ, shall ensure that the Project is carried out in accordance with the Environmental and Social Standards (ESSs) and this Environmental and Social Commitment Plan (ESCP) in a manner acceptable to the Bank. The ESCP is part of the Loan Agreement. Unless otherwise defined in this ESCP, capitalized terms used in this ESCP have the meanings ascribed to them in the referred agreement. 3. Without limitation to the foregoing, this ESCP sets out material measures and actions that the Borrower shall carry out or cause to be carried out, including, as applicable, the timeframes of the actions and measures, institutional, staffing, training, monitoring, and reporting arrangements, and grievance management. The ESCP also sets out the environmental and social (E&S) instruments that shall be adopted and implemented under the Project, all of which shall be subject to prior consultation and disclosure, consistent with the ESS, and in form and substance, and in a manner acceptable to the Bank. Once adopted, said E&S instruments may be revised from time to time with prior written agreement by the Bank. 4. As agreed by the Bank and the Borrower, this ESCP will be revised from time to time if necessary, during Project implementation, to reflect adaptive management of Project changes and unforeseen circumstances or in response to Project performance. In such circumstances, the Borrower, through the MoJ in coordination with the Ministry of Finance, and the Bank agree to update the ESCP to reflect these changes through an exchange of letters signed between the Bank and the Borrower, through MoJ. E&S reporting within the Project Progress Report shall be in form and substance acceptable to the Bank. Ensure frequency and content of monitoring reports are detailed in the Project Operations Manual (POM) and implemented accordingly.
